What is Bitcoin Mining?
At its essence, Bitcoin mining is the process through which transactions are validated and added to the Bitcoin blockchain. Miners utilize their computational power to solve complex mathematical problems, a method known as Proof of Work (PoW). When a miner successfully solves a block, they are rewarded with newly minted Bitcoin as well as transaction fees from the transactions included in that block. This mechanism not only incentivizes miners to secure the network but also introduces new Bitcoins into circulation.
The Process of Bitcoin Mining Explained
The mining process can be broken down into several key steps. First, miners gather pending transactions from the Bitcoin network into a block. Next, they work to solve a cryptographic puzzle that requires significant computational effort. This involves searching for a number called a nonce, which, when added to the block data and hashed, produces a hash that meets specific criteria set by the network. Once a miner successfully finds the correct nonce, the block is added to the blockchain, and the miner broadcasts their solution to the network for validation. Other miners and network participants verify the new block to ensure it adheres to consensus rules before it is integrated into the existing blockchain.
Types of Mining: Pool vs Solo Mining
There are primarily two methods of bitcoin mining: solo mining and pool mining. Solo mining allows an individual miner to operate independently, using their own resources. This approach requires substantial computational power and is becoming increasingly difficult due to the growing complexity of Bitcoin mining. Conversely, pool mining aggregates the resources of multiple miners, enhancing the chances of solving blocks more frequently. In exchange for this collaboration, rewards are distributed proportionally based on the contribution of each member’s hashing power, making pool mining a more accessible option for many.

Starting with Cloud Mining Solutions
Cloud mining presents an attractive option for those who wish to avoid the complexities of hardware setup and maintenance. In this model, miners rent computational power from third-party providers who operate massive mining farms. By purchasing a contract, individuals can start mining Bitcoin with minimal upfront costs. However, it’s vital to conduct due diligence and choose reputable providers, as the cloud mining sector has been impacted by scams and unsustainable business models.
Hardware Requirements for Efficient Mining
If you opt for solo mining or wish to supplement cloud-based efforts, understanding the hardware requirements is essential. As of 2026, specialized hardware known as Application-Specific Integrated Circuits (ASICs) dominates the landscape due to their superior hashing capability. When considering your setup, prioritize efficiency and energy consumption, as these factors directly affect profitability. Always keep an eye on the evolving technology of mining rigs, as advancements can yield significant performance improvements.

Understanding Yield Farming for Miners
Yield farming involves using your cryptocurrency assets to provide liquidity in exchange for rewards. For Bitcoin miners, this can translate to staking rewards from protocols that utilize BTC as collateral. Yield farming requires comprehension of the related risks, including impermanent loss, where fluctuations in token value can lead to reduced returns.
